On September 19, the Consulate-General and the Honorary Consul of Switzerland co-hosted a reception in honor of the Tokyo String Quartet. The reception was held at the residence of the Consul-General of Japan and welcomed the quartet members. Many guests representing music and other cultural organizations as well as the consular corps attended. In his remarks (→link) Consul-General Yamamoto thanked the quartet for its great and long-standing contribution to the cultural diversities of Houston, which also symbolizes the value of the Japanese community which has ever respected and supported the inter-ethnic prosperities of Houston.
The Tokyo String Quartet has visited Houston every year since 1976. The quartet has announced this season to be the final season for the ensemble, thus the upcoming concert at Stude Concert Hall, Rice University at 7:30 pm on September 20 will be the quartet’s last performance in Houston.
